Armstrong's Wells, North Georgia's Tillman Named Basketball Players of the Week
Women's Player of the Week: Mauri Wells, Armstrong
Wells had four double-doubles in her first four games of the year, averaging 15.0 points and 14.5 rebounds per contest while shooting 52% from the floor. She opened with 21 poitns and 13 boards against Bluefield, then had 18 rebounds against Converse, 16 points with 13 boards against Young Harris and 13 points with 14 rebounds against Anderson. The sophomore also hit half of her four three-point attempts and 14 of 15 free throws (.933). 20 of her 58 rebounds were on the offensive glass and she added four assits and two blocks as Armstrong is off to their best start since 2002-03. She leads the league in rebounding and is fifth in scoring.

Men's Player of the Week: Clarence Tillman, North Georgia
Tillman was sensational in the Saints' first three games with 26.7 points and 6.7 rebounds per contest. The senior shot .553 (26-47) from the field, 42% (5-12) from three-point range and 85% from the line. He began with 27 points and seven rebounds against Brevard, then exploded for 36 points and seven boards against Mars Hill. He finished with 17 points and six boards against Newberry, hitting 11 of 12 free throws. Tillman added 2.3 assists per game with a pair of steals. He is second in the PBC in scoring with 26.7 ppg and 12th in the league in rebounding.
